I really loved reading other bloggers must-haves through-out pregnancy so I thought I would share what got me through those middle 3 months for me!
1. Liz Lange V-neck shirts from Target. These are so comfy and are really long! I have them in several colors and are a MUST!
2. EOS lip balm- (or any lip balm for that matter) I had some serious chapped lips and always had chap-stick or EOS lip balm on hand.
2. Nivea Creme hand lotion- this stuff is awesome. I had some serious dry hands and this lotion was a life saver. Its very thick and works amazingly.
3. Asos maternity jeans- love these jeans and their small elastic panels in the waist band. These are so comfy. I wasn't sure I would like the big belly panels that most maternity jeans have so I tried these and I am not disappointed! I have them in red and just ordered in green too. Oh and to make them even better I got both pairs on sale for $20!
4. Tums- Have a bottle in the purse, kitchen, and bedside drawer. At all times. No question.
5. Liz Lange Maternity tanks from Target- Like the V-necks these have been a layering staple in the my wardrobe and will be great for wearing alone through out the 3rd Trimester. I love how they cover my bum and the white isn't see through!
6. a water bottle- I love this one that I found at target because you don't have to screw off a huge top and then have water dribble down your chin as your trying to quench your thirst. Instead it has a little pop top with a small opening to drink from. Man the little things sure do make a big difference :)
Anyways, I have found that carrying around a water bottle ensures I drink enough h2o to meet the requirements.
7. Comfy thick socks- Love a good pair of wool boot socks to keep my toes warm and feet comfy throughout the day.
8. Old Navy maternity leggings double pack- this was the first maternity purchase I made and I will be wearing these long after my pregnancy days. The grey and black pairs come in a package deal or separately but why not buy together and get the deal because you will seriously live these! I love that they sit low and don't cut into waist. I never have lines even though my waist line is growing!
9. Bio Oil- this stuff is amazing. My cousin passed along her bottle after she gave birth and I have loved her recommendation. Its smells amazing and doesn't leave you ultra greasy either.
SO there you have it, the small things that helped me get through the 2nd trimester!
